Master node:
Slave node:
В вебке дженкинса указать для подключения к слейву:
sudo -iu jenkins #залогиниться под юзером не зная его пароля ssh root@<slave_ip> mkdir -p .ssh #создать папку, если уже есть, то не выбрасывать ошибку - создать на удаленном сервере и выйти с него сразу же cat .ssh/id_rsa.pub | ssh root@<slave_ip> 'cat >> .ssh/authorized_keys'
Slave node:
mkdir ~/bin cd bin wget http://<master_ip>:8080/jnlpJars/slave.jar sudo apt-get install default-jre
В вебке дженкинса указать для подключения к слейву:
ssh root@<slave_ip> java -jar /root/bin/slave.jar
Комментариев нет:
Отправить комментарий